Homalomena humilis is a tropical aroid with thick, waxy leaves and a mix of green and pink tones that can shift depending on its environment. It has a bold, slightly glossy look that stands out nicely against more common green plants. While it’s often grouped with aquatic species like Bucephalandra, Homalomena humilis is better suited for paludarium or terrarium-style setups. It grows best with its roots kept moist or lightly submerged, while the leaves remain above water in a humid environment.

It’s relatively easy to care for and does well in low to medium lighting. Overall, it is a great option if you’re looking to add something a little different to a high-humidity setup, especially if you like the look of Buce or Anubias but want something less common.

Plant Care & Information

Common Name(s) Homalomena Humilis
Plant Type Rosette
Care Level Easy
Lighting Low to Medium
CO2 Not Required
Growth Rate Slow
Suggested Placement Midground
Height / Size 4-6"+
Propagation Divide & Replant

About Our Tissue Culture Plants

Tissue culture aquarium plants are grown in sterile, laboratory conditions, ensuring they are free from pests, algae, and snails. These young plants are cultivated in nutrient-rich gel and are grown in emersed form before being introduced into the aquarium.

Tissue culture plants are best for aquascapers looking for clean, controlled plant material, especially for shrimp tanks or sensitive setups. Before planting, the gel media should be gently removed, and the plant can be divided into smaller portions for planting.

With proper care, tissue culture plants transition quickly and establish into healthy submerged growth.
